On Thu, Apr 26, 2018 at 08:26:41PM +0900, Yoshihiro Shimoda wrote:
> This patch adds a new documentation for Renesas R-Car USB 3.0 role
> switch that can change the USB 3.0 role to either host or peripheral
> by a hardware register that is included in USB3.0 peripheral module.

> +Renesas Electronics R-Car USB 3.0 role switch
> +
> +A renesas_usb3's node can contain this node.
> +
> +Required properties:
> + - compatible: Must contain "renesas,rcar-usb3-role-switch".
> +
> +Required nodes:
> + - The connection to a usb3.0 host node needs by using OF graph bindings.
> + - port@0 = USB 3.0 host port
> + - port@1 = USB 3.0 peripheral port
> +
> +Example of R-Car H3 ES2.0:
> + usb3_peri0: usb@ee020000 {
> + compatible = "renesas,r8a7795-usb3-peri",
> + "renesas,rcar-gen3-usb3-peri";
> + reg = <0 0xee020000 0 0x400>;
> + interrupts = <GIC_SPI 104 IRQ_TYPE_LEVEL_HIGH>;
> + clocks = <&cpg CPG_MOD 328>;
> + power-domains = <&sysc R8A7795_PD_ALWAYS_ON>;
> + resets = <&cpg 328>;
> +
> + usb3-role-sw {
> + compatible = "renesas,rcar-usb3-role-switch";
